Eiichro Oda Wished One Piece App Could Turn 'Erotic' Photos Into His Art Style

posted on by Ken Iikura-Gross
But what exactly is erotic to the renowned manga creator?

Shueisha and Bandai Namco Entertainment released the new One Piece Base app in Japan last week. Designed as a one-stop shop for all your One Piece needs, the app lets you read the manga and enjoy One Piece video content. One key feature converts any photo into the style of the manga's creator Eiichiro Oda for your profile picture. Of course, there are some limitations to which types of photos can be used, and Oda is (tongue-in-cheek) miffed about this.

Upon the app's launch, Oda posted a message about how it can convert any profile photo into his art style. He praised the feature as fun, but ended off by saying (roughly translated), “You're probably thinking, 'Anything?' I know what you're thinking, everyone. So, I asked. 'Can erotic photos also be converted into One Piece illustrations?' 'That's restricted.' 'What?! Are you kidding me?!' I just confronted the editing department!! I said, 'I'm carrying everyone's expectations on my shoulders!' I lost, though.”

What Oda means by “erotic photos” and what sort of erotic photos are restricted on the One Piece Base app is unclear, though. Generally the Japanese term ero (エロ) refers to pornographic content of women. However, depending on the context, the word can also be used to describe risqué content of women. Add on top of this the way Oda draws some of the women in One Piece can be considered erotic. As such, what Oda and Weekly Shonen Jump magazine's editing department mean by erotic photos (エロい写真 eroi shashin) changes depending on context.
